TROY, NY -- The Union College softball team's 2018 season concluded this afternoon, with an 8-0 loss to the University of Rochester in the Liberty League championship tournament.
Union's postseason run was the team's first playoff appearance since 2015.
Rochester's Hannah Leahy allowed just four hits in a five-inning shut out victory over the Dutchwomen.
Rochester put up a six spot in the bottom of the second inning that quickly made things out of reach for Union. During the second, Union had an error and a fielder's choice play that allowed two Yellow Jackets to score. From there, Rochester's offense provided a sacrifice fly and two doubles to center field to plate four more runs.
Yellow Jacket Marissa Russo singled through the left side during the bottom of the third, scoring the ultimate go ahead runs. Union's offense was unable to get into a groove and Rochester eventually walked away with the 8-0 win.
Kim Puzo,
Makayla Koehler,
Kelsey Hartsoe and
Courtney Casey each singled during today's game. Seniors Casey, Nikki DiTizio and
Rebecca Kaufman each played in their last games as Dutchwomen this afternoon.
